For most dermatologists in India in 2026, the focus is less on a specific brand and more on choosing products with proven ingredients that match your skin type. The routine below reflects current dermatology practice and products that are widely recommended and available in India. ### Best skincare brands commonly recommended by dermatologists in India - – gentle cleansers and moisturizers for sensitive skin. - – evidence-based serums (niacinamide, vitamin C, retinol, salicylic acid). - – ceramide-rich moisturizers and cleansers (more widely available in India now). - – especially popular for sunscreens. - – targeted actives for acne and pigmentation. - – formulations designed for Indian skin and climate. ### Best routine by skin concern \*\*For oily/acne-prone skin\*\* - Gentle cleanser with salicylic acid (0.5–2%) - Niacinamide (5%) - Lightweight, non-comedogenic moisturizer - SPF 50 PA++++ sunscreen - Adapalene or retinol at night (start 2–3 nights/week) \*\*For dry/sensitive skin\*\* - Hydrating cleanser - Ceramide moisturizer - Hyaluronic acid serum (optional) - Mineral or gentle chemical sunscreen - Retinol only if tolerated, starting slowly \*\*For pigmentation/melasma\*\* - Vitamin C (10–15%) in the morning - Broad-spectrum SPF 50 every day - Niacinamide or azelaic acid - Prescription treatments (such as hydroquinone or tretinoin) only under a dermatologist's supervision. ### Ingredients dermatologists consistently prioritize - \*\*Sunscreen (SPF 50 PA++++)\*\* – the single most important anti-aging and pigmentation-prevention product. - \*\*Retinol/retinoids\*\* – for wrinkles, acne, and skin texture. - \*\*Vitamin C\*\* – antioxidant and brightening. - \*\*Niacinamide\*\* – oil control, redness, and pigmentation. - \*\*Ceramides\*\* – barrier repair. - \*\*Salicylic acid\*\* – acne and oily skin. - \*\*Azelaic acid\*\* – acne, redness, and pigmentation. ### A dermatologist-style routine under ₹3,500 - Cleanser: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ser or Minimalist Oat Cleanser - Serum: Minimalist Vitamin C 10% (morning) or Niacinamide 5% - Moisturizer: CeraVe Moisturizing Lotion or Cetaphil DAM - Sunscreen: Fixderma Shadow SPF 50+, Cetaphil Sun SPF 50+, or Dr. Sheth's sunscreen - Night: Minimalist Retinol 0.3% (if you're new to retinoids) or adapalene if prescribed The most important takeaway from current dermatology guidance is that a simple routine—cleanser, moisturizer, sunscreen, plus one targeted active ingredient—is generally more effective than using many products at once. In India’s skincare landscape, dermatologist-recommended products focus strictly on clinical efficacy, barrier health, and formulations engineered specifically to handle Indian weather conditions (heat, high humidity, and intense UV exposure). Dermatologists broadly divide these recommendations into \*\*pharmaceutical/clinical brands\*\* (often found at chemist shops) and \*\*advanced cosmeceuticals\*\* (clinical over-the-counter brands). --- ## 1\. Top Dermatologist-Recommended Brands in India The market features highly trusted medical-grade brands that focus heavily on active-ingredient density, stability, and zero fragrance. ### Clinical & Pharmacy Heavyweights \* \*\*Cetaphil & CeraVe:\*\* The universal gold standards for barrier repair. CeraVe (essential ceramides) and Cetaphil (gentle hydration) are universally prescribed for sensitive, dry, or compromised skin. \* \*\*La Roche-Posay / Bioderma:\*\* Premium French pharmacy brands widely prescribed by Indian derms for highly sensitive, eczema-prone, or acne-prone skin (e.g., Bioderma Sébium and La Roche-Posay Effaclar/Cicaplast lines). \* \*\*Fixderma & Curatio:\*\* Highly popular, affordable Indian cosmeceutical brands. Curatio is famous for acne and hyperpigmentation care (like its \*VC15\* serum), while Fixderma is celebrated for its highly stable, non-greasy sunscreens. \* \*\*Cipla (Acrofy/Saslic) & Glenmark:\*\* Pharmaceutical giants whose topical acne gels (Salicylic acid washes, Benzoyl Peroxide) and lightweight hydrators are standard clinic prescriptions. ### Science-Backed OTC Brands \* \*\*Minimalist & The Derma Co:\*\* The leading Indian "transparent" skincare brands. Dermatologists frequently approve of these for budget-friendly, standalone active ingredients (like 10% Niacinamide or 2% Salicylic Acid) to tackle hyperpigmentation and acne. --- ## 2\. Core Routine: The Dermatologist Blueprint Dermatologists emphasize a streamlined, functional routine over complex multi-step systems. ### A. Cleansers (Gentle & Active) For everyday cleansing, dermatologists advise against harsh foaming agents that strip the skin barrier. \* \*\*For Sensitive/Dry Skin:\*\* \*Cetaphil Gentle Skin Cleanser\* or \*CeraVe Hydrating Cleanser\*. \* \*\*For Oily/Acne-Prone Skin:\*\* \*Saslic DS (Salicylic Acid) Foaming Wash\* or \*La Roche-Posay Effaclar Purifying Gel\*. ### B. Targeted Serums (Pigmentation & Texture) Indian skin is uniquely prone to post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ation (PIH). Treatments focus on Tyrosinase inhibitors (which stop excess melanin production). \* \*\*For Brightening/Dark Spots:\*\* \*Eucerin Anti-Pigment\* (with Thiamidol), \*Curatio VC15 Serum\*, or \*Minimalist 10% Vitamin C\*. \* \*\*For Acne & Pores:\*\* \*The Derma Co 2% Salicylic Acid Serum\* or \*CeraVe Blemish Control Gel\*. ### C. Moisturisers (Barrier Restoration) Moisturizers focus on replacing lipid loss caused by pollution and UV stress. | Product | Best For | Key Active | Texture | |:--- |:--- |:--- |:--- | | \*\*Excela Moisturiser\*\* | Oily, Acne-Prone Skin | Niacinamide + Enantia Chlorantha | Ultra-matte, water-gel | | \*\*Bioderma Atoderm Intensive Baume\*\* | Extremely Dry, Sensitive Skin | Ceramides + Lipids | Rich balm | | \*\*Dot & Key Barrier Repair / CeraVe Cream\*\* | Normal to Dry Skin | 3 Essential Ceramides | Cream | | \*\*Neutrogena Hydro Boost Water Gel\*\* | Humid climates, Dehydrated skin | Hyaluronic Acid | Water-light gel | ### D. Sunscreens (The Non-Negotiable Step) Indian dermatologists insist on broad-spectrum coverage (UVA + UVB) with a minimum of SPF 40 and PA+++. \* \*\*For Oily/Sweaty Skin:\*\* \*Re'equil Ultra Matte Dry Touch SPF 50\* or \*Fixderma Shadow Gel SPF 30/50\* (highly breathable in high humidity). \* \*\*For Sensitive/Combination Skin:\*\* \*Belo Photostable Gold SPF 55\* or \*La Roche-Posay Anthelios\*. --- ## 3\. Key Active Ingredient Trends Formulations lean heavily toward: \* \*\*Ceramides & Peptides:\*\* To rebuild skin after pollution damage. \* \*\*Niacinamide (2% to 5%):\*\* Celebrated by Indian dermatologists because it simultaneously controls sebum production and fades hyperpigmentation without irritating dark skin tones. \* \*\*Thiamidol & Kojic Acid:\*\* Increasingly preferred over hydroquinone for safely treating stubborn melasma and sunspots. > \*\*Dermatologist Pro-Tip:\*\* Never start multiple clinical actives at the same time. Introduce a new serum or medicated treatment slowly—twice a week at night—before building up to daily usage to avoid retinoid or acid dermatitis. Based on recommendations and trends in India as of mid-2026, the best dermatologist-recommended skincare emphasizes science-backed, barrier-repairing, and targeted ingredients, especially tailored for the Indian climate. Top brands frequently recommended by dermatologists for efficacy and safety include: - \*\*Cetaphil:\*\* Widely recommended for sensitive and dry skin, particularly the. - \*\*CeraVe:\*\* Highly recommended for barrier repair due to its ceramide-rich formulations, especially the CeraVe Moisturising Cream. - \*\*Vanicream:\*\* Recognized as a premier, under-the-radar brand for extremely sensitive skin due to its minimal, non-comedogenic, and fragrance-free formulations. - \*\*The Derma Co:\*\* Noted as a leading brand for science-first, dermatologist-designed treatments targeting specific concerns like acne and pigmentation (e.g., 10% Niacinamide Serum). - \*\*Dr. Sheth’s:\*\* Known for formulas tailored specifically for Indian skin types, often blending modern science with botanical ingredients. - \*\*La Roche-Posay:\*\* Frequently trusted for its medicated and protective formulas, such as the La Roche-Posay Cicaplast Baume B5+ for skin barrier repair. Key 2026 Skincare Recommendations - \*\*Best Sunscreens (Mineral/Physical):\*\* For sensitive or rosacea-prone skin, mineral sunscreens that reflect light are preferred. Recommendations include for oily/combination skin, Gambit Sunscreen for dry skin, and Plum Oat & Ceramide Sunscreen for dry/flaky skin. - \*\*Best Routine for Indian Skin (2026):\*\* - \*\*Morning:\*\* Gentle cleanser → Hydrating toner → Vitamin C serum → Moisturiser → SPF 50+. - \*\*Night:\*\* Cleanser → Toner → Retinol → Moisturiser. - \*\*Key Ingredients:\*\* Focus on Ceramides (barrier), Niacinamide (oil control/brightening), and Hyaluronic Acid (hydration).
